Dan Mullan/Getty Images Share article2A brilliant Elliot Anderson strike against his former club took Nottingham Forest a step closer to Premier League survival as the midfielder’s late goal earned his team a draw against Newcastle Untied.It was perhaps fitting that it was Anderson, a player who has become so integral to Forest after being sold by Newcastle, that earned a crucial point for his team while putting a major dent in Newcastle’s hopes of qualifying for Europe.Substitutes Harvey Barnes and Jacob Ramsey had turned around Newcastle’s fortunes by combining after the break to give the visitors the lead. Had they managed to hold on to the lead, Newcastle would have moved to within three points of Brentford in eighth. As it is, Eddie Howe’s men are five points adrift of the Londoners with two games remaining. Forest, meanwhile, will be keeping a close eye on West Ham United’s game against Arsenal.After a forgettable first half, the match burst into life around the hour mark with Forest goalkeeper Matz Sels twice denying Bruno Guimaraes and minutes later Will Osula hit the crossbar with a free-kick.Newcastle, largely thanks to a double substitution after the break with Barnes and Ramsey introduced, gained control of the game and the two combined with a sublime Ramsey pass setting up Barnes for his seventh Premier League goal of the season.George Caulkin, Chris Waugh and Paul Taylor analyse the key talking points. It is fair to say that Newcastle have not been full of firepower away from home this season. As an attacking force, they remain patchwork and unconvincing. Their performance at Forest was a slow-burn. Their first shot on target did not come until the 43rd minute, when Nick Woltemade brought the ball forward and released the ball neatly to the right where Osula took a touch onto his right foot and was then denied by Sels, the former Newcastle goalkeeper. That first touch from Osula was critical, allowing Morato, the Forest defender, to dive in and narrowing the angle for Sels. At the time, with neither side imposing themselves, it felt like a critical miss. Newcastle became far more dynamic after Woltemade went off in the 61st minute, with Bruno Guimarães twice being denied by Sels and Osula striking the crossbar with a well-taken, deflected free-kick. They deserved their goal, which came courtesy of two substitutes. Ramsey’s through-ball was inch-perfect, allowing Barnes to run onto it and lift his shot above Sels. It was his seventh league goal of the season. Only Fulham, Wolverhampton Wanderers and Sunderland have scored fewer than Newcastle’s 17 away goals in the Premier League, but by other metrics — possession, big chances, touches in the opposition box — this felt like an improvement. Yet it also represented a missed opportunity. Anderson — and Newcastle failing to convert their chances — made sure of it. Towards the end, they faded. They have to be more clinical and more ruthless. For a Newcastle side who kept five clean sheets in their opening seven Premier League games, shutouts have proven painfully hard to come by throughout 2026. Until Anderson popped up with his 88th-minute equaliser, Newcastle were on course for just their third clean sheet in their last 17 top-flight games. But the concession of sloppy (and often damaging) goals has become an alarming forte and, although this one was hardly calamitous, Anderson was still able to skip through challenges in the box before finishing left-footed across goal. For Newcastle fans, seeing Anderson score and then celebrate after scoring (albeit without massive enthusiasm, given his respect for his former club) will be particularly painful. The 23-year-old is a boyhood fan and came up through their youth system, before Newcastle felt they had no option but to sell Anderson to Forest for £35million in June 2024 to ensure they complied with financial regulations. Anderson has blossomed into an England international, is likely to start at this summer’s World Cup and has been linked with a £100m transfer this summer. Newcastle desperately need a midfielder with Anderson’s attributes, especially if Sandro Tonali does depart, but he is almost certainly unattainable. Newcastle also dropped more points from winning positions, extending their Premier League-worst tally to a staggering 27. In the process, they prevented themselves from recording back-to-back victories in the league for only the fourth time this season. Inconsistency remains their identity. Forest had scored 12 goals in their previous three Premier League games. For much of the game, it was a bad time for them to lose that firepower. For 88 minutes, Forest looked as though they would draw another blank, following their 4-0 defeat to Aston Villa in the Europa League semi-final on Thursday. Central to both games, perhaps, was the absence of Forest’s talisman, Morgan Gibbs-White. The regular captain of the team has been a leader on that front, contributing nine goal involvements in his previous eight Premier League appearances, including seven goals. He recently became the first Forest player to contribute both 30 goals and 30 assists in the Premier Division for the club. But in the 88th minute another Forest talisman stood tall, against his former club. Anderson has had an outstanding season for Forest, but goal scoring had not been at the top of his list of qualities. But he chose the perfect moment to conjure up his fourth Premier League goal of the campaign, forcing home the ball from an angle to secure a precious point for the Reds. It felt like a vital goal for Forest, putting a bit of pressure on West Ham to get a result against title chasing Arsenal in the later kick-off.
